Output 61a0c59f3e9f0ce881a67d7bd9f6226192070e95118e41a482bcf99fbcb92256:24

value
28611606976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10acce5b92438d3417f0b066c1f20c2ddf42a952 OP_EQUALVERIFY OP_CHECKSIG
address
12XApr6nw52kDUF6wgSm9fVo9agCfYUUCM
transaction
61a0c59f3e9f0ce881a67d7bd9f6226192070e95118e41a482bcf99fbcb92256
confirmations
545874
spent
true